We are currently recruiting for a Staff Officer based in Newry. The successful candidates will be required to start once the vetting paperwork, ANI clearance has been completed.

Start date: ASAP

Duration: 6 Months with a possibility of extension

Rate of pay: £19.59

Hours of work: Full time 9 – 5pm Mon to Fri

Key Responsibilities:

  • To assist with the development and delivery of communication plans (staff & stakeholder), consulting with, and providing updates to Rural Affairs Division (RAD) Management, liaising with relevant branches across the Department to ascertain best practice, and utilising alternative communication methods.
  • The postholder may be required to provide secretariat arrangements for staff and stakeholder forums.

Main Duties:

  • Contributing to the development and implementation of a communications strategy within RAD.
  • Writing engaging content for a range of internal and external communication channels.
  • Building relationships and providing communications advice and support across teams.

Essential Criteria applicants must have:

  • Proof of a degree certificate
  • Ownership and initiative – Demonstrable ability to proactively take ownership of work, progress tasks independently, and engage appropriately with internal and external stakeholders to deliver outcomes.
  • Digital productivity tools – Proven experience in the effective use of Microsoft Office applications, particularly Word, Excel and PowerPoint, and video conferencing tools such as Microsoft Teams.
  • Digital communication skills – Ability to select and use appropriate digital and technology based communication tools to communicate clearly and effectively with a range of audiences.
  • Project / campaign delivery – Experience of project or campaign management, including liaising with different departments or delivery leads to ensure work is delivered on time and to a high standard.
  • Customer service experience – Experience of providing customer focused services, including interacting with individuals and businesses and monitoring progress to achieve agreed objectives.
  • Mobility - Access to a mode of travel to facilitate attendance at meetings or other locations as required.
  • Experience of supporting or coordinating public facing, corporate or organisational communications, with an understanding of accuracy, tone and reputational considerations.
  • Digital awareness – Good basic understanding of digital channels and communication tools, including how they operate and how they can be used to support business objectives.
  • A degree with a minimum of 12 months’ experience
  • Excellent IT skills, including use of Microsoft Word and Excel.
  • Excellent communication skills.
  • Proven ability to use own initiative.
